| 289 | static int ima_eventdigest_init_common(const u8 *digest, u32 digestsize, |
| 290 | u8 digest_type, u8 hash_algo, |
| 291 | struct ima_field_data *field_data) |
| 292 | { |
| 293 | /* |
| 294 | * digest formats: |
| 295 | * - DATA_FMT_DIGEST: digest |
| 296 | * - DATA_FMT_DIGEST_WITH_ALGO: <hash algo> + ':' + '\0' + digest, |
| 297 | * - DATA_FMT_DIGEST_WITH_TYPE_AND_ALGO: |
| 298 | * <digest type> + ':' + <hash algo> + ':' + '\0' + digest, |
| 299 | * |
| 300 | * where 'DATA_FMT_DIGEST' is the original digest format ('d') |
| 301 | * with a hash size limitation of 20 bytes, |
| 302 | * where <digest type> is either "ima" or "verity", |
| 303 | * where <hash algo> is the hash_algo_name[] string. |
| 304 | */ |
| 305 | u8 buffer[DIGEST_TYPE_NAME_LEN_MAX + CRYPTO_MAX_ALG_NAME + 2 + |
| 306 | IMA_MAX_DIGEST_SIZE] = { 0 }; |
| 307 | enum data_formats fmt = DATA_FMT_DIGEST; |
| 308 | u32 offset = 0; |
| 309 | |
| 310 | if (digest_type < DIGEST_TYPE__LAST && hash_algo < HASH_ALGO__LAST) { |
| 311 | fmt = DATA_FMT_DIGEST_WITH_TYPE_AND_ALGO; |
| 312 | offset += 1 + sprintf(buf: buffer, fmt: "%s:%s:" , |
| 313 | digest_type_name[digest_type], |
| 314 | hash_algo_name[hash_algo]); |
| 315 | } else if (hash_algo < HASH_ALGO__LAST) { |
| 316 | fmt = DATA_FMT_DIGEST_WITH_ALGO; |
| 317 | offset += 1 + sprintf(buf: buffer, fmt: "%s:" , |
| 318 | hash_algo_name[hash_algo]); |
| 319 | } |
| 320 | |
| 321 | if (digest) { |
| 322 | memcpy(buffer + offset, digest, digestsize); |
| 323 | } else { |
| 324 | /* |
| 325 | * If digest is NULL, the event being recorded is a violation. |
| 326 | * Make room for the digest by increasing the offset by the |
| 327 | * hash algorithm digest size. If the hash algorithm is not |
| 328 | * specified increase the offset by IMA_DIGEST_SIZE which |
| 329 | * fits SHA1 or MD5 |
| 330 | */ |
| 331 | if (hash_algo < HASH_ALGO__LAST) |
| 332 | offset += hash_digest_size[hash_algo]; |
| 333 | else |
| 334 | offset += IMA_DIGEST_SIZE; |
| 335 | } |
| 336 | |
| 337 | return ima_write_template_field_data(data: buffer, datalen: offset + digestsize, |
| 338 | datafmt: fmt, field_data); |
| 339 | } |
